The Wisbech & Fenland Museum, located in the town of Wisbech in Cambridgeshire, England, is one of the oldest purpose-built museums in the United Kingdom. [2] The Museum Society was founded in 1835 and was originally located at 16 Old Market Place. Its collection of Natural Science specimens, antiquities and curios soon outgrew the premises and it re-located to the present purpose-built building in 1847.
